mozjpeg:JPEG圖片壓縮5%,獲非死book支持
mozjpeg 是一個來自 Mozilla 實驗室的 JPEG 圖像編碼器項目,目標是在不降低圖像質量且兼容主流的解碼器的情況下,提供產品級的 JPEG 格式編碼器來提高壓縮率以減小 JPEG 文件的大小。
Mozilla 指出, 這些年來,網站的圖片使用數量和大小都在與日俱增,而 HTML、JS 和 CSS 文件大小都相對減小了。也就是說在頁面加載的過程中,圖片占用了大量的網絡流量。所以減小圖片的大小可以顯著優化頁面加載速度。當然使用壓縮比更高的替代 圖像格式(比如 WebP)也是一種解決方案,但是這些新的圖片格式都存在兼容性的問題。在內部討論研究后,Mozilla 認為 JPEG 仍可以進一步壓縮,于是他們就開始了 mozjpeg 項目。
近日,Mozilla 團隊發布了 mozjpeg 2.0,宣稱可以平均將 JPEG 文件大小減小5%。另外 非死book 也宣布開始于其網站測試使用 mozjpeg 2.0,以改善網站的圖片壓縮性能,同時捐贈 6 萬美元贊助相關技術的開發,包括新一代的 mozjpeg 3.0。非死book 的項目經理 Stacy Kerkela 說道:
非死book 支持 Mozilla 打造無損圖片質量卻又可以壓縮圖片的編碼器,我們持續關注 mozjpeg 2.0,希望它帶來的圖片優化可以提高 非死book 在用戶分享和連接方面的體驗。
CloudFlare 對 mozjpeg 2.0 和 libjpeg-turbo 做了測試并對比了二者的性能,在隨機選取的 10000 張 JPEG 圖片中,無論是在可以壓縮的圖片數量還是壓縮比例上,mozjpeg 2.0 的性能都明顯優于 libjpeg-turbo 1.3.1,下面是測試用例中使用 mozjpeg 2.0 的壓縮比率分布圖,橫軸代碼壓縮比率,縱軸代碼圖片占總數量的比例。
此外,由 Google 推出的新的圖片格式 WebP 也值得關注,國內的淘寶在商品詳情頁中就有使用這種格式的圖片,WebP 圖片格式旨在取代 JPEG 等現有圖片格式,以加快圖片加載速度。WebP 圖片壓縮體積大約只有 JPEG 的1/3,對于采用大量圖片的網頁,WebP 格式可以節省大量帶寬。但是 WebP 的缺陷也很明顯,只有徹底解決兼容問題,WebP 才有可能被大范圍使用。
<span id="shareA4" class="fl">
</span>